Lighting Controls Principles and Practices Webinar on August 28, 2025

08/18/2025 by Lighting Controls Association Leave a Comment

On August 28, 2025, from 2-3PM ET, CONSULTING-SPECIFYING ENGINEER will host a webinar, “Lighting and Lighting Controls: Principles and Practices,” sponsored by Lutron Electronics.

The integration of effective lighting and lighting controls in nonresidential buildings is critical for enhancing functionality, safety, and energy efficiency. This session will delve into the principles and practices of lighting design and controls, with a particular focus on electrical engineers and lighting designers. Attendees will gain insights into current trends, technologies and standards shaping the industry, including relevant guidelines from the NFPA, IES, ASHRAE and energy efficiency standards.

The presenters are Anne Ullestad, LEED AP, LC, Assoc. IALD, HDR; Michael Chow, PE, CEM, CxA, LEED AP BD+C, Principal, Metro CD Engineering LLC; and Anna Steingruber, Associate Editor, Consulting-Specifying Engineer, WTWH Media. They will explore the interplay between aesthetic considerations and compliance requirements, addressing key challenges in designing effective lighting systems for diverse environments such as schools, office buildings, retail establishments and hospitals. Through practical examples and case studies, the session will illustrate best practices in optimizing light quality, minimizing energy consumption and enhancing user experience through advanced lighting control systems.

Learning Objectives:

* Understand lighting design fundamentals: Participants will gain a foundational understanding of lighting principles, including luminaire selection, lighting levels and the impact of light on human performance and well-being.
* Explore lighting control strategies: Attendees will learn about various lighting control systems, including manual, automatic and advanced control strategies and how they contribute to energy efficiency and user comfort.
* Navigate codes and standards: Participants will become familiar with relevant codes and standards, such as NFPA, IES, ASHRAE and energy efficiency standards and how to incorporate these into their lighting design projects.
* Apply best practices through case studies: The session will present real-world examples that highlight successful lighting design and control implementations, enabling participants to identify best practices and common pitfalls.
